1. Unclear or Ambiguous Language: The Foundation of Future Disputes
Vague wording is a major red flag. Contracts should be precise and unambiguous. Look out for phrases like "approximately," "as soon as possible," or "reasonable efforts." These terms lack specific definitions and leave room for vastly different interpretations, leading to potential disputes down the line. Clarity is paramount. If you encounter ambiguous language, request clarification and ensure the contract reflects your understanding in clear, concrete terms.
2. One-Sided Termination Clauses: Protecting Your Investment
Pay close attention to termination clauses. A heavily one-sided clause favoring the other party is a significant risk. Consider scenarios where you might need to terminate the agreement. Is there a fair process? Are there reasonable notice periods? Are penalties equitable? If the termination clause heavily favors the other party, leaving you with little recourse or significant financial penalties, it's a major red flag that needs addressing. Negotiate for a more balanced and fair termination process.
3. Missing or Inadequate Dispute Resolution Mechanisms: Planning for the Unexpected
Disagreements are inevitable, even with the best-drafted contracts. A well-structured contract will include a clear dispute resolution mechanism. Look for clauses outlining arbitration, mediation, or litigation processes. The absence of such a clause, or the inclusion of a heavily biased mechanism, indicates a potential problem. You need a pathway for resolving conflicts fairly and efficiently. Negotiate for a mechanism that aligns with your risk tolerance and resources.
4. Unrealistic or Unenforceable Terms: A Waste of Time and Resources
Sometimes, contracts contain terms that are simply unrealistic or unenforceable under the law. For instance, a clause limiting liability beyond what's legally permissible is often unenforceable. Thoroughly review all terms for reasonableness and legality. Consult with legal counsel to identify any potentially unenforceable clauses before signing. Attempting to enforce an unenforceable clause is a waste of time and resources.
5. Hidden Fees or Unexpected Costs: Transparency is Key
Unexpected costs can severely impact your budget. Carefully examine the contract for any hidden fees or charges that aren't explicitly stated. Look beyond the headline figures and scrutinize all associated costs, including late payment penalties, cancellation fees, or additional service charges. If costs are unclear or seem excessive, seek clarification and negotiate for more transparent terms.
6. Lack of Confidentiality Provisions: Protecting Sensitive Information
Many contracts deal with sensitive information, such as intellectual property, financial data, or trade secrets. A robust confidentiality clause is essential to protecting your valuable assets. The absence of a comprehensive confidentiality clause, or one that's too weak, exposes you to significant risks. Ensure the contract includes strong confidentiality provisions outlining the protection of your confidential information.
